![]() Husband and wife team Craig Utting and Elizabeth Sneyd founded the Music Learning Centre in 2005. Based around their home in Tawa, the Music Learning Centre is wonderfully resourced, with two music rooms featuring grand, upright and digital pianos, as well a restored harmonium and stringed instruments of every variety. There is a vast music library, including thousands of scores. Craig and Elizabeth are both musicians with many years experience and expertise in many facets of music. Craig is an established composer, arranger and music typesetter. He has an M.Mus. in composition and was a finalist in all three of the NZSO's Douglas Lilburn Composition Competitions. He typesets music for major European publishers, and plays viola in the Wellington Orchestra. He also enjoys teaching his many highly talented piano, music theory and composition students. Elizabeth has played violin in professional orchestras, in both America and New Zealand, for the past 24 years. She led the University of Wisconsin Orchestra and was a first violinist in the Madison Symphony and Wisconsin Chamber Orchestras, while she studied for her Ph.D. in Mathematics and minor degree in Music. She has also been a first violinist in the Wellington Orchestra for several years. Recently Elizabeth has been focusing on music teaching, chamber music, and of course her five young children. She enjoys taking the Smart Music classes and tutoring violin students from three-year-old beginners to advanced performers. Both Craig and Elizabeth are founding members of the professional Albatross String Quartet. |
